Oklahoma HB 2691 (2017-2018) — Child care; Childcare Facilities Licensing Act; directing advisory committee to designate members of certain panel; age limitation for personnel.

Votes
- THIRD READING — 83–1 (pass) · lower
- THIRD READING — 40–2 (pass) · upper
- FOURTH READING — 56–14 (pass) · lower
Sponsors
- Dunlap — primary (person)
- Pugh — primary (person)
